I stayed at the San Lorenzo for a few nights after attending a wedding. The hotel unfortunately seems like a complete afterthought and absolutely none of the service or experience was remotely similar to that experienced at their wedding venue. The room itself was ok but as per the other reviews, the AC wasn’t working. They said they’d send an engineer, that may have happened but we heard no update and it was still faulty so we gave up. Thankfully the weather wasn’t too warm and we left the balcony door open every night but the room would be horrible if the weather was warmer. I’m astonished this hotel is classed as 4*, the floor was unclean (walking from the bathroom to your bed left dirt and crumbs on your feet) and there was a lot of mould in the shower, very thin towels (like a thick paper towel) and they provided absolutely 2x tiny 20ml bottles of shower gel that doubled as shampoo and never replaced it. The room and balcony area smelled of sewage constantly, which also seemed to be coming from under the bed. The doors made a very loud buzzing sound when you pressed your key card and you had to force the door open sharply to get in-so much in fact that when others opened their doors in our corridor our own door burst open from the vibrations several times. Not great if you’re sleeping or have left the room during the day and not nice being woken up by the noise from others.
